Method
- Now, let’s walk through the steps to prepare these tasty wings:
- Prepare the Wings: Rinse the chicken wings under cold water and pat them dry with paper towels to ensure they crisp up nicely.
- Mix the Marinade: In a large bowl, combine the olive oil,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. Mix well.
- Toss the Wings: Add the chicken wings to the bowl and toss until they are evenly coated with the marinade.
- Preheat the Air Fryer Lid: Set your Instant Pot to the air fry mode and preheat for about 5 minutes on 400°F.
- Add the Wings: Place the wings in the air fryer basket in a single layer for even cooking. You may need to work in batches if you have a lot.
- Cook: Close the Air Fryer Lid and set the timer for 25 minutes. At the 15-minute mark, open the lid and flip the wings for even cooking.
- Check for Crispiness: After cooking, check your wings. If you prefer them crispier, you can air fry for an additional 5 minutes.
- Glaze (Optional): If you’re using a wing sauce, put the wings in a bowl and toss them with your favorite sauce after they're done cooking.
- Serve and Enjoy: Plate them up, grab your favorite dipping sauce, and serve hot!

5 Tips for Perfect Instant Pot Air Fryer Lid Recipes
- Ensure the chicken wings are completely dry before applying the marinade for maximum crispiness.
- Don’t overcrowd the air fryer basket; cook in batches if necessary.
- Flip your food halfway through for even cooking.
- Always preheat your air fryer lid for the perfect texture.
- Experiment with different marinades and spices to personalize the flavors to your liking!

5 Storage Tips
- Store leftover wings in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
- Reheat in the air fryer for 5-7 minutes to restore crispiness.
- You can freeze cooked wings for up to 3 months; just thaw before reheating.
- If marinating in advance, keep the wings covered in the fridge for flavor enhancement.
- Label containers with dates to keep track of freshness.
